Ramblin'Generally, when a song seems to make no sense whatsoever, it is a religious song. That is certainly the case with today’s song, “She’ll Be Coming ‘Round the Mountain.” When I was a kid, I thought it very odd indeed. It is kind of tautology: she will come when she comes. But more than that, what really bothered me was how she could be riding six white horses. It was only later that I learned the line was, “She’ll be driving six white horses.” But I’ve always been bad about that kind of thing.

According to Wikipedia, it is about the second coming of Jesus. And the “she” is not a woman (Of course!) but the chariots that Jesus will be riding on. You have to remember that this next time he comes, he’s going to be pissed off — kicking ass and taking names.

This version is by country and rockabilly legend Ramblin’ Tommy Scott. It’s actually pretty damned fun. I especially like the woman on accordion. But I don’t know who she is.
